Columbia Teen Center honored at Ravens game

The Columbia Teen Center was honored with the 12th Annual Baltimore Ravens Honor Rows. As part of the honor, 30 Teen Center participants attended the Sept. 11 game, received T-shirts and were acknowledged with an in-game recognition on the SMARTVISION screen.

Baltimore Ravens Honor Rows is a partnership between the Governor's Office on Service and Volunteerism, M&T Bank and the Baltimore Ravens to honor the outstanding service of youth in Maryland communities.
